We start with the Angelo State Rams. The Rams are a very interesting team that was a few plays away from making major waves in the LSC last year.

Angelo State Information:

2013 Season Record: Overall (5-6) LSC Record (2-4): Lost 4 LSC games by 6 points or less. That really stands out. They played close with every team in the LSC last season.

Head Coach: Will Wagner (4th Season as Rams Head Coach)

Who returns?

The Rams Offense have 5 offensive starters returning from last season. Including the Preseason Player of the Year in Quarterback Kyle Washington, Jr.

The Rams Defense has 7 defensive starters returning from last season. Including standout Linebacker Rush Seaver, Sr.

The Rams Offense: Pistol Formation
The Rams Defense: 4-2-5 Formation

The Rams have a tough schedule with the parity being the closest that it has been in some time in the LSC. They start out with 3 straight home games before they hit the road to Wichita Falls. The season comes to a close playing two tough opponents in TSU and ENMU.
The Rams were very close to turning their record from 5-6 to 9-2. It could have easily gone either way in my opinion. There were only 2 games last season that were out of their reach. I asked Coach Wagner how do you take the next step to move forward in this regard to finishing these games strong. Coach Wagner stated that it takes leadership, reduce the breakdowns and the staff is trying to recruit a kicker.

Coach Wagner comments about their 2014 schedule: I really like how our schedule is set this season.  One of the unfortunate aspect
s of this schedule is the fact that we do not have a game Week 1. We are going to use it to our advantage in preparation for the season and look forward to our first game on September 13 against Western State Colorado.

Kyle Washington takes the main stage in his junior year with even more expectations for this season. He had a tremendous year as a sophmore breaking the rushing/passing record. He loses Jermie Calhoun but has Blake Smith to help carry the load. Is Smith better than Calhoun? No idea, yet but he can run the ball, well. The receivers should step up and help Washington this season exploit secondarys. I think they will really improve in the passing game which will open their run game that much more. On the defense, Rush leads the defense hoping to add to his already impressive junior year. I expect Rush to be another great playmaker on the defense. The defense will be my main concern for this team. I think they will score plenty of points, but can they stop anyone is the question. The other point is can they hold a lead and not let teams come back like last season, this happened multiple times. These need to be their focus areas of improvements for this season to be a success. I have a tremendous amount of respect for the Angelo State Rams and Coach Wagner. I think this season will be a major test for the program on how they have progressed through the past few seasons. Could they win the LSC? Yes. Do they have the talent? Yes. I think the Rams open the season up in good fashion before going into a big battle against West Texas. The games that I am intrigued to see the most are WT, Commerce, ENMU and Tarleton games versus the Rams. Can the Rams beat the teams on their schedule? Absolutely. Will they win more games or be a .500 team? That is what we are going to find out...
